Error.gif Possible error(s) identified. Error summary: Bar 51, tenor: The E with editorial flat should be a whole note, followed by D in the next bar. Bars 91-92, alto: both Es should be Ds. Mick Swithinbank See the discussion page for full description.

General Information

Title: Pastores dicite
Composer: Cristóbal de Morales

Number of voices: 4vv   Voicing: SATB

Genre: SacredMotet

Language: Latin
Instruments: A cappella

Description: No. 11 of 20 motets published in 1546 in Venice by Antonio Gardano. (facsimile from the Bayerische Staatsbibliothek Munich (4° Mus.pr. 42/3))

Original text and translations

Latin.png Latin text

Prima Pars
Pastores dicite, quidnam vidistis, et annuntiate Christi nativitatem, noe.

Secunda Pars
Infantem vidimus pannis involutum et choros angelorum laudantes salvatorem, noe.
